ABSTRACT:
A method for bending and inserting a pin in one sequential operation includes the steps of feeding an end of a pre-notched pin wire, shearing a connector terminal from the end of the wire, clamping one part of the terminal between jaws, displacing the jaws toward a hole in a printed circuit board, displacing a bending sheet at a rate faster than the rate at which the jaws are displaced whereby the bending shoe bends the connector terminal pin while the jaws are moving, and inserting the bent terminal in the hole in the printed circuit board. The apparatus for carrying out the method includes a bending shoe ram and an insertion ram driven at different speeds and with different stroke lengths by an eccentric pin mounted on the end of a drive shaft.
